Cocks beat Rebel Alliance for fourth straight win, 150.95-135.05

Cocks extended their win streak to four games with a hard-fought victory over Rebel Alliance, securing a 150.95-135.05 win. Cocks leapt out to a 67.95-point lead on Thursday behind 53.45 points from Dak Prescott (375 Pass Yds, 2 Pass TDs) and Stefon Diggs (7 Rec, 74 Rec Yds, 1 Rec TD) and never looked back. Matthew Stafford (31 points) and Tee Higgins (23.4) carried the flag for Rebel Alliance in the loss. Cocks (8-4) will look to maintain their momentum against Vultures, while Rebel Alliance (8-4) will face off against Hooligans in an effort to get back in the win column.
